The effect of different antibiotic use on infection parameters and other complications in transrectal ultrasonography-guided prostate biopsy prophylaxis

Abstract (EN)
Prostate cancer is the second most common tumor in the male population and the most common cancer of the urogenital system. Especially in recent years, with the increasing use of screening methods, the frequency of diagnosis has increased, and deaths due to cancer have decreased thanks to early diagnosis. As the importance of early diagnosis of cancer is increasing, the increasing number of prostate biopsies is resulting in early detection of prostate cancer. The increasing number of biopsies actually leads to frequent occurrence of post-biopsy infections, which are actually a low-probability complication, and has the potential to burden our healthcare system. The aim of this study is to retrospectively investigate the relationship between patients' complaints, antibiotic regimens they use, infectious parameters used in examinations and screenings, and the development of infection, in order to identify possible risk factors and help prevent post-prostate biopsy infections. Patients who underwent transrectal prostate biopsy at our hospital were retrospectively screened. Follow-up and treatment plans were implemented, and 297 patients who did not discontinue follow-up after biopsy were included in the study. Patients were evaluated in terms of various parameters, especially infectious ones. The average age of the patients was 65 and the median PSA value was found to be 6.9 ng/ml. While there was no difference in the antibiotics used between patients who developed infections and those who did not, infectious parameters were significantly higher in the group that developed infections. Especially CRP and PCT showed significant diagnostic value in distinguishing between the two groups, with threshold values of 24 mg/L for CRP and 0.7 µg/L for PCT indicating a diagnosis of infection. Although there was a significant increase in infectious parameters in the group using fosfomycin compared to other antibiotics, this difference did not statistically show significant difference between the two groups. Although this information suggests fosfomycin as a usable agent in biopsy prophylaxis during the era of quinolone resistance, the quinolone group still maintains its value in treatment and prophylaxis. Identifying population-specific risk factors for preventing post-biopsy infections is of particular importance, and in our cohort,factors such as prostate size and antibiotic exposure in the last 6 months were found to be important independent risk factors. Although quinolone resistance was not detected positive in any of our patients who developed infections in rectal swab culture, its use was concluded to provide clinical contribution due to its ability to provide additional information in case of possible infection and illuminate treatment. Minimizing contamination with rectal flora by using the transperineal route for biopsy to prevent post-biopsy infections is also a logical method. We believe that comparing quinolone and fosfomycin groups with larger patient series will lead to more reliable results in transrectal prostate biopsy prophylaxis, which is still widely used worldwide.
